What is a CAD CAM programmer?

CAD CAM Programmers are professionals who use computer-aided design (CAD) and computer-aided manufacturing (CAM) software to design and program the manufacturing process of products, often for CNC machines. They translate engineering drawings and models into precise instructions that guide automated machinery in the production of parts and components. Their work ensures efficient, accurate, and high-quality manufacturing, bridging the gap between product design and production.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a CAD CAM programmer?

To thrive as a CAD CAM Programmer, you need expertise in computer-aided design (CAD) and computer-aided manufacturing (CAM), a solid understanding of engineering drawings, and often a degree or certification in mechanical engineering or a related field. Proficiency with software such as AutoCAD, SolidWorks, Mastercam, and knowledge of CNC machine operations are crucial for this role. Attention to detail, problem-solving skills, and strong communication help distinguish standout professionals in this position. These skills ensure precise programming, efficient manufacturing processes, and effective collaboration with engineering and production teams.

How does a CAD CAM programmer typically collaborate with engineers and machinists during the manufacturing process?

CAD CAM Programmers work closely with both engineers and machinists to ensure that digital designs are accurately translated into manufacturable parts. They often review engineering drawings with engineers to clarify specifications and resolve technical issues. Throughout the process, they communicate with machinists to troubleshoot any programming-related challenges that arise during setup or production, adapting CAM programs as needed. This collaboration helps maintain quality, efficiency, and minimizes production delays.

What is the difference between Cad Cam Programmer vs CNC Machinist?

AspectCad Cam ProgrammerCNC Machinist
CredentialsCAD/CAM software certifications, technical trainingMachining experience, technical skills, certifications often in machining or tooling
Work EnvironmentDesign studios, manufacturing plants, engineering departmentsMachine shops, manufacturing floors, production facilities
Employer & IndustryManufacturing, aerospace, automotive, toolingManufacturing, metalworking, aerospace, automotive
Job FocusCreating and optimizing CNC programs from CAD modelsOperating CNC machines, setting up tools, ensuring quality

While both roles are integral to manufacturing, Cad Cam Programmers focus on developing CNC programs using CAD/CAM software, whereas CNC Machinists operate and set up the machines based on those programs. Understanding these differences helps in choosing the right career path or job search focus.

Job description


You will be the CAD/CAM Engineer Staff for the CAD/CAM & PLM organization which is responsible for advancing training and best-practice processes across all aeronautical sites.
What You Will Be Doing
As the CAD/CAM Engineer Staff you will be responsible for leading the CAD and PLM training program, developing standards, and ensuring the engineering community can efficiently use the tools and processes required for mission success.
Your responsibilities will include:
  • Design, develop, and deliver training programs for CATIA V5, 3DX, NX, and Xcelerator across design, analysis, manufacturing, tooling, sustainment, and specialty engineering teams.
  • Create and maintain training documentation, standards, and processes for CAD/CAM and PLM tools.
  • Collaborate with Aero IT and the Design Process Integration team to define engineering dataset standards and update the Engineering Process Control Manual.
  • Troubleshoot and resolve technical issues within the CAD/CAM & PLM environment, applying expertise in Model Based Analysis, Design, and Manufacturing.
  • Coordinate with CAD/PLM instructors and subject-matter experts to tailor training to functional objectives and ensure program goals are met.
